Output b9505e5318ca26ed027829b9a1d2a21423dc3042b290186a7bb739e54da270ca:0

value
25608
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30a26ad1d863c2cead96509144e3ddfa42ee6b8b OP_EQUALVERIFY OP_CHECKSIG
address
15SA1A7wSBw232bsmWp46SPuHQ5EhNPzbF
transaction
b9505e5318ca26ed027829b9a1d2a21423dc3042b290186a7bb739e54da270ca
confirmations
427192
spent
true